The ODT-ADS-12B9G-16 is an ultra-highperformance time-interleaved ADC designed in a 16nm CMOS process.
This 12-bit, 9GSPS ADC supports input signals up to 3.0 GHz and features a differential fullscale range of 0.8Vpp and excellent static and dynamic performance.
The ADC architecture is optimized to maximize performance while minimizing power and area consumption. The ADC input is internally buffered and then distributed to timeinterleaved ADC channels.
The ADC includes built in calibration to remove time interleaving artifacts, including offset mismatch, gain mismatch and timing skew.
To maximize SNR, the ADC includes an ultralow-jitter clock distribution network with aperture jitter of 50fsrms.
